Year of Seeds

What a cool gardening idea. This gift set comes with seed packets for 12 varieties of flowers (including petunias, poppies, and zinnias), soil pellets, and 12 colorful earthenware pots. You just add water and the kind of caring attention that I seem to lack. $70, Red Envelope

Koziol Audrey Flower Tea Strainer

I thought this was a pretty nifty idea. It's a strainer for loose leaf tea that looks like a brightly colored blossom. The shape helps keep it stable on the glass as you pour the scalding hot water. $12.95, Wrapables.com
